The Carneros Inn

What a fantastic new concept for a hotel! Olin Partnership has created a place of beauty among the vineyards, focusing on creating a special place for each visitor on its 27-acre, immaculately landscaped property, at the mouth of Napa Valley. Individual cottages, complete with private courtyards featuring teak outdoor furniture and heat lamps, make up the small communities of The Carneros Inn.

Each "community" is made up of 8 to 10 private cottages (84 in total) whose front porches, complete with white rockers, face a common courtyard. Inside each comfortable cottage you will find a complimentary bottle of wine, bottled water and a chocolate bar next to the wood burning fireplace and plasma screen television. Also offered is free high speed internet access. Two sets of French doors lead out to the private courtyard. Clean contemporary furnishings and vaulted ceilings make each room feel bright and fresh. Each bathroom is complete with heated floors, sunken tub, and the piece-de-resistance -- an indoor/outdoor shower that provides a multitude of shower head options and a shower massager.

Take a stroll along one of the many paths that link these communities together up the hill to the Main House where you will find the reception area, the living room (with comfortable couches and a fireplace overlooking the valley, it offers a choice of board games or DVDs), a small meeting room and the spa (did not have time this trip!). Breakfast is meant to be enjoyed taking in the view of the valley from the Hilltop Restaurant (also offering lunch and dinner of which I did not sample) over several cups of delicious coffee. Menu options include carneros huevos (a lamb hash), a wild mushroom, Sonoma Jack and spinach omelette, and delicious hot cakes.

The Carneros Inn has all the makings of what you can be sure will prove to be the next "it" spot in the Napa Valley.
